Place the firmware file (usually named allupgrade_368_8G_1G.bin or similar) directly onto the root of the USB drive. Do not put it in a folder.

Flashing the wrong firmware can permanently damage your mainboard. Always verify your board model number (printed directly on the green PCB) matches "P75-368V6.5" exactly before proceeding.
